Output 60d6b9fd5bc9e7ee81fed12f1ddb902a1f3d69fa236080bdf659868b8a23e81e:12

value
3250669
script pubkey
OP_0 OP_PUSHBYTES_20 e3685645637b0fad7424e0303aa7c76b1c49855e
address
bc1qud59v3tr0v866apyuqcr4f78dvwynp272t66pr
transaction
60d6b9fd5bc9e7ee81fed12f1ddb902a1f3d69fa236080bdf659868b8a23e81e
confirmations
1723
spent
true